I was given this book recently in return for a favour I did for a friend, I was wandering if anybody knows anything about it?
This copy is what I would consider to be extremely good condition, no tears or folds, (crappy picture doesn’t do it justice). I was actually reluctant to take it at first but he insisted!
It is tiny (iphone height & 1.5 iphones wide!), 104 pages and packed with loads of very useful technical information from engine and gearbox to axles and brakes, I assume it was given to Porsche technicians, and therefore I assume many were destroyed by oily fingers etc. I have already referred to mine quite a bit as I am in the throws of a mild engine and major gearbox rebuild.
